Butch Quirk Returns Home
Thirteen-year-old John "Butch" Quick is photographed returning to his house. Butch carries his jacket and books under his arm as he enters his house. The foreground captures a (?Schwinn) bicycle with two carrier baskets. Original magazine caption reads: "School out for the day, bike wheels give way to Cub Cadet wheels for Butch Quirk. Books are dropped off, clothes changed, bucket of seed grabbed up." |
